Just a little bit about me. I graduated from Winchester School of Art with a First in sculpture in 1994, and though I haven’t made sculpture full-time, it’s been part of what I do ever since. In my London days after graduation, I was fortunate to be included in the Whitechapel Open and to have a solo exhibition at the House Gallery in Camberwell, as well as working as an assistant to Anthony Caro. Since moving to Somerset I have been involved with sculpture projects for Caro, including fabricating huge Oak tower sculptures, now permanently on show in the Choir de la Lumiere, Bourbourg, France. I have also exhibited in Somerset Art Weeks and made sculpture for commission.
I am interested in edges, forms and spaces. In the lines which divide and enclose us: surfaces which entice, elevations which deny, openings to catch a glimpse or frame a new way to see a slice of the view beyond. I really want you to look.
